The hexadecimal value (hex value) of this color is #caffce. In RGB, it consists of 79.2% Red, 100.0% Green, and 80.8% Blue. Likewise, in the CMYK color space, it consists of 20.8% Cyan, 0% Magenta, 19.2% Yellow, and 0% Black. On the color wheel, its Hue is found at 124.5°, with saturation of 100% and lightness of 89.6%. The decimal value for #caffce is 13303758, and its nearest "web safe" color is #ccffcc. In the RGB color space, the strongest component for #caffce is green. In the CMYK color space, its strongest component is cyan. And in the RYB color space, its strongest component is blue.

Analogous Colors of #caffce

Analogous colors are located 30 degrees away from a color's hue on the color wheel. For #caffce — which has hue 124.5° — its analogous colors are located at 94.5° and 154.5° on the color wheel, with the same saturation and lightness as #caffce.

Triadic Colors of #caffce

Triadic colors are located 120 degrees away from a color's hue on the color wheel, which means the original color and its triadic colors are equidistant from one another on the color wheel and form a triangle. For #caffce — which has hue 124.5° — its triadic colors are located at 4.5° and 244.5° on the color wheel, with the same saturation and lightness as #caffce.

Complementary Color of #caffce

A complementary color is located opposite a color on the color wheel (180 degrees away). For #caffce — which has hue 124.5° — its complementary color is located at 304.5° on the color wheel, with the same saturation and lightness as #caffce.

Accessibility

Not Accessibility Recommended

We analyzed whether #caffce is an accessible color when used as a text / foreground color against a white background. This analysis is based on the Web Content Accessibility Guidelines (WCAG) 2 Level issued by W3C. Based on this analysis, we calculate a contrast ratio against white of approximately 1.1:1 against white. Under both the AA and AAA level standards, this is not a high enough ratio to be considered accessible for either normal size or large text.
